diff --git a/package/php/Config.ext b/package/php/Config.ext index 9a90e0a8a4..d71cfb9986 100644 --- a/package/php/Config.ext +++ b/package/php/Config.ext @@ -175,10 +175,14 @@ config BR2_PACKAGE_PHP_EXT_PDO_SQLITE config BR2_PACKAGE_PHP_EXT_PDO_UNIXODBC bool "unixODBC" + depends on !BR2_STATIC_LIBS # unixodbc select BR2_PACKAGE_UNIXODBC help unixODBC driver for PDO +comment "unixodbc driver needs a toolchain w/ dynamic library" + depends on BR2_STATIC_LIBS + endif comment "Human language and character encoding support" diff --git a/package/qt/Config.sql.in b/package/qt/Config.sql.in index 1e7f6ba799..71a198242f 100644 --- a/package/qt/Config.sql.in +++ b/package/qt/Config.sql.in @@ -16,11 +16,15 @@ config BR2_PACKAGE_QT_MYSQL config BR2_PACKAGE_QT_ODBC bool "ODBC Driver" + depends on !BR2_STATIC_LIBS # unixodbc select BR2_PACKAGE_UNIXODBC help Build ODBC driver If unsure, say n. +comment "ODBC driver needs a toolchain w/ dynamic library" + depends on BR2_STATIC_LIBS + config BR2_PACKAGE_QT_PSQL bool "PostgreSQL Driver" depends on !BR2_STATIC_LIBS diff --git a/package/unixodbc/Config.in b/package/unixodbc/Config.in index d5434d1ef1..eb0ad9c541 100644 --- a/package/unixodbc/Config.in +++ b/package/unixodbc/Config.in @@ -1,8 +1,12 @@ config BR2_PACKAGE_UNIXODBC bool "unixodbc" + depends on !BR2_STATIC_LIBS # dlopen() help The unixODBC Project goals are to develop and promote unixODBC to be the definitive standard for ODBC on non MS Windows platforms. http://www.unixodbc.org + +comment "unixodbc needs a toolchain w/ dynamic library" + depends on BR2_STATIC_LIBS